Connectivity Checklist
Ensure your AI systems are properly integrated with these essential connectivity checkpoints.
Data Sources Mapped
Identify and document all data sources that AI will consume or produce across your organization.
API Strategy Defined
Establish standards for how AI services expose and consume APIs, including versioning and authentication.
Security Perimeters Set
Define network segmentation, access controls, and encryption requirements for all AI traffic.
Monitoring & Observability
Implement logging, metrics, and alerting for AI system health, performance, and data quality.
